Текущее время: Ср, июл 23 2025, 10:09

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 6 ] 
Автор Сообщение
 Заголовок сообщения: не так работает SPELL_AMOUNT
СообщениеДобавлено: Чт, июл 05 2012, 11:49 
Специалист
Специалист

Зарегистрирован:
Пн, июн 04 2012, 10:31
Сообщения: 125
Добрый день.
Никак не могу понять, в чем проблема, вызываю ФМник SPELL AMOUNT:

Code:
CALL FUNCTION 'SPELL_AMOUNT'
      EXPORTING
        amount = lv_tp_amount
*        currency = space
*        currency = gs_t001-waers
        LANGUAGE = gc_ru
      IMPORTING
        in_words = ls_spelling
      EXCEPTIONS
        not_found = 1
        too_large = 2
        OTHERS = 3.

, где, lv_tp_amount TYPE J_3R_AD_VALUE, к примеру, равно "132314.15", а он мне возвращает

"Тринадцать миллионов двести тридцать одна тысяча четыреста пятнадцать"
в чем косяк?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: не так работает SPELL_AMOUNT
СообщениеДобавлено: Чт, июл 05 2012, 11:55 
Начинающий
Начинающий
Аватара пользователя

Зарегистрирован:
Чт, май 17 2012, 11:45
Сообщения: 24
Валюту укажите.
currency = RUB, к примеру.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: не так работает SPELL_AMOUNT
СообщениеДобавлено: Чт, июл 05 2012, 11:59 
Специалист
Специалист

Зарегистрирован:
Пн, июн 04 2012, 10:31
Сообщения: 125
Shpack написал(а):
Валюту укажите.
currency = RUB, к примеру.

а без валюты никак?
"рублей" и "копеек" в полях мне ни к чему.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: не так работает SPELL_AMOUNT
СообщениеДобавлено: Чт, июл 05 2012, 12:03 
Начинающий
Начинающий
Аватара пользователя

Зарегистрирован:
Чт, май 17 2012, 11:45
Сообщения: 24
Укажите несуществующую валюту.
Валюта ZZZ.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: не так работает SPELL_AMOUNT
СообщениеДобавлено: Чт, июл 05 2012, 12:13 
Специалист
Специалист

Зарегистрирован:
Пн, июн 04 2012, 10:31
Сообщения: 125
Shpack написал(а):
Укажите несуществующую валюту.
Валюта ZZZ.

о, благодарствую!

Еще вопросик, чтоб лишнюю тему не создавать:
есть какая-нибудь функция для преобразования даты из "ГГГГММДД" в "ДД название_месяца_в_родительном_падеже ГГГГ" ?
Или придется самому парсить и собирать?


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: Re: не так работает SPELL_AMOUNT
СообщениеДобавлено: Чт, июл 05 2012, 12:19 
Начинающий
Начинающий
Аватара пользователя

Зарегистрирован:
Чт, май 17 2012, 11:45
Сообщения: 24
Вроде вот этот ФМ - HR_RU_MONTH_NAME_IN_GENITIVE


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 6 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B